Two young men and a boy of 14 have been arrested in Brighton on suspicion of sexual activity with a child.
The arrests were made after police entered premises in North Street, close to Prince’s Place, in the early hours of Thursday morning (30 April).
Sussex Police said: “Police received a report of concern for a person’s welfare at around 1am on Thursday (30 April).
“Officers searched a property in North Street, Brighton, and arrested a 20-year-old man, an 18-year-old man and a 14-year-old boy, from London, on suspicion of sexual activity with a child.
“The suspects have been released on bail while inquiries continue.
“The victim, a 15-year-old girl, and their family are being supported by specially trained officers.
“This is an ongoing investigation and no further information is available at this time.”
